In 1999, M. Night Shyamalan took the world by storm with "The Sixth Sense," a supernatural thriller that became a cultural phenomenon. The pressure to follow up such a monumental success was immense, and Shyamalan chose a path that was audacious in its quiet ambition. That follow-up was "Unbreakable," a film that, upon its release in November 2000, confused audiences expecting another ghost story but has since been rightfully celebrated as a pioneering work of the modern superhero genre. Long before the Marvel Cinematic Universe or DC Extended Universe dominated box offices, Unbreakable treated superhero powers as a psychological burden. David Dunn does not wear a cape; he wears a simple rain poncho. He does not fly; he simply possesses immense strength and an intuitive ability to sense the sins of people he touches. 2. The promise of “high-quality” downloads is often a facade. Many films available on piracy sites are recorded in theaters using handheld cameras, a practice known as “cam ripping.” The result is a viewing experience with poor audio and visual quality, ruining the cinematic artistry of a film like “Unbreakable,” which is known for its meticulous visual storytelling and atmospheric score.
